What are the top attractions to visit in Inverness?
Inverness Castle is a must-see, offering stunning views of the city and the surrounding area. You should also visit Loch Ness, home to the famous Loch Ness Monster. The Culloden Battlefield is another important historical site, where the Jacobite rising was finally defeated in 1746.

What are the top shopping districts in Inverness?
The Eastgate Centre is the main shopping centre in Inverness, with a variety of shops, restaurants, and cafes. The Victorian Market is a good place to find unique gifts and souvenirs. The High Street is also home to a range of independent shops and boutiques.
What are the benefits of choosing an aparthotel over a traditional hotel in Inverness?
Aparthotels offer more space and flexibility than traditional hotels. They're also a good option for families or groups who want to cook their own meals. Aparthotels can be more affordable than hotels, especially for longer stays.
